description | The fiber-reinforced composite material comprises fibers, surface layer and matrix. The matrix contains silicon carbide (at least 25 weight%) and phases of silicon, silicon alloys and/or carbon, and has a structure containing open cracks and/or pores. Metal(s) are deposited at least in some open cracks or pores in the matrix structure. Independent claims are included for: (i) molding comprising the fiber-reinforced composite material; (ii) brake disk; (iii) brake lining; (iv) clutch plate; (v) method for producing the fiber-reinforced material; and (vi) method for producing molding. |
